Clifton, New Jersey Work Visa Lawyers

Under certain circumstances, an employer may obtain a work visa to hire a foreign worker if a qualified U.S. employee cannot be found in Clifton New Jersey.

The Government can restrict how many visas are issued each year for each type of job, and these visas have to be renewed before they expire.

Life in Clifton

Clifton is located in Passaic County, New Jersey.  As of 2010, it has a population of 84,136 people.  What is interesting is that Clifton is listed under five different zip codes--07011, 07012, 07013, 07014, and 07015!

Clifton has been mentioned in media such as the film The King of Comedy, Donnie Brasco, and the television series The Sopranos. 

Well-known residents include Jay Alford, David Chase, Ronald F. Maxwell, Jon Seda, Steve Smith, Dave Szott, and Ivan Wilzig.
